As a plugin author, confirm your integration handles the new structured payload: status, environment, and rollout percentage are now separate fields rather than a single message string. Bots parsing the old free-text format will silently show stale statuses, so update matchers and test against the sandbox channel on Corvane staging. Announcements for canceled rollouts now fire a distinct event — subscribe to it explicitly. Record the build you validated against using the token that appears below.

session token of taguf-fafop = htk14_d9cbf74e1cdbce

Welcome to the Vaultwren team. Vaultwren is our internal secrets-rotation utility: it cycles credentials for databases, queues, and third-party hooks on a fixed schedule, then pushes updates to consuming services via the Relaypost channel. Run it locally with `vaultwren rotate --dry-run` before anything live. The tool itself needs a bootstrap credential to talk to the central vault. Add that to your env file on the next line.

secret setting of tajof-bahif: COURIER_KEY3=65d

Hi Marek, quick handover before I'm off. The key cabinet for the pool cars has moved from reception to the small alcove by the print room at Dalverton House. Contractors picking up a vehicle should sign the clipboard on the cabinet door first. The cabinet itself needs the usual pass to open, so use the one below.

badge for fawep-fahaf: bdg-GSSZJ-7

# Build Provenance: Incremental Rebuilds on Mosswire

Quick primer: Mosswire only rebuilds pages whose content hash changed, so "why didn't my page update?" usually means the source hash matched. Every incremental run writes a provenance record — which inputs, which template version, which cache entries it reused. If output looks stale, don't nuke the cache first; check the provenance log. Each record is keyed by the token that appears below.

build token for fafof-tageg: htk21_f30a3062ec5a0972b3bbf

If the Bramblewick partner SFTP drop locks us out again, don't panic — this happens roughly once a quarter when their cert rotates. First, confirm the transfer jobs are paused in Ferrytail so we don't pile up retries. Then open the recovery flow on the drop host and choose "restore service account." It'll prompt for the drop's recovery passphrase, which the previous on-call recorded here.

strongbox words: rusvan-gilmir-istax-aldiel-druok-druok